China's flexing of its muscles in the Indo-Pacific will loom large when the Prime Minister sits down with her Japanese counterpart in Tokyo this evening.
Jacinda Ardern flew from Singapore to Japan overnight - kicking off the second leg of her international venture. The visit comes at a pertinent time - with China announcing it has signed a security deal with the Solomons.
Deputy political editor Craig McCulloch is in Tokyo.
